Job summary

Biogen, Inc. seeks a Family Access Manager to serve as the patient-facing expert on the Rare Disease journey.

You will engage cross-functional teams to support patients starting and staying on therapy, addressing non-clinical barriers, educating patients, and advocating for access with payers and sites of care. The role covers Austin, San Antonio, and the Valley, with a strong emphasis on patient education and support.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years’ business experience in healthcare/biotech with ≥3 years in account management, sales, or field reimbursement.
  • Successful record in field reimbursement, clinical education or pharmaceutical sales/management involving payers.
  • Experience with physician-administered drugs (PADs)/biologics and outpatient sites of service.
  • Experience leading cross-functionally and influencing without authority; case management a plus.
  • Familiar with legal/regulatory biotech environment; bilingual Spanish is a plus.
  • Willingness to travel ~60% of time.

Responsibilities

  • Support patients/families to navigate access to therapy, including payer policies and site-of-care coordination.
  • Represent patient needs in cross-functional meetings to build/maintain comprehensive case plans.
  • Identify and resolve patient access barriers (insurance, reimbursement, financial factors, site of care).
  • Coordinate with Market Access & Reimbursement to engage payers, specialty pharmacies, and distributors for access.
  • Provide emotional support to patients and families and communicate changes in access landscape.
